In Spring 2019, Keck Graduate Institute (KGI) launched the Student Success Fund. Sometimes students experience roadblocks on their way to graduation: unforeseen emergencies, needs for additional support, and sometimes life-altering events.

Until the fund was established in Spring 2019, KGI had not had a fund dedicated to help students overcome these roadblocks. The KGI Student Success Fund ensures that we can move these roadblocks together and help get all KGI students across the commencement stage and on their way to rewarding careers in the life sciences and healthcare.

Funding is available for, but not limited to:

  • Unexpected expenses related to internships.
  • Non-tuition costs arising from co-curricular programs.
  • Registration, travel and lodging costs incurred for professional and career development conferences, seminars and workshops.
  • Expenses related to student research and assignments, such as rotations, which might require additional travel and lodging costs beyond what is covered by tuition.
  • Participation in experiential-learning programs.

Please be aware that:

  • The Student Success Fund is only available to currently enrolled students at KGI.
  • Funding requests are accepted year-round and are not guaranteed.
  • Awards will be given on a first-come, first-served basis. Due to the high volume of requests, students will only be notified if funds become available.
  • Awards are given in the form of a one-time stipend and limited to one per fiscal year (July 1 – June 30).
  • The Financial Aid Office is notified of all stipends. Stipends qualify as part of a student’s financial aid package. Therefore, a stipend might reduce other financial aid that you have been awarded, depending on the type of aid received. It is the student’s responsibility to contact the Financial Aid Office with any questions regarding your financial aid package.
